        PCB routing   is to lay out printed wires according to the PCB circuit schematic diagram, wire table, and the required wire width and spacing. The routing should generally comply with the following rules:       1.  The PCB routing should be as simple as possible on the premise of meeting the requirements of use. The order of selecting the routing method is single layer - double layer - multilayer.     2.  The wire layout between the two patch connection plates should be as short as possible, and sensitive signals and small signals should go first to reduce the delay and interference of small signals.       High-frequency circuits tend to have high integration and high routing density. The use of multi-layer boards is a must for routing, and it is also an effective way to reduce interference.  In the  PCB design  stage, a reasonable choice of PCB size with a certain number of layers can make full use of the intermediate layer to set up the shield to better realize the nearest grounding, and effectively reduce the parasitic inductance and shorten the signal transmission length.   At the same time, it can greatly reduce signal cross-interference.   These methods are beneficial to the reliability of high   frequency circuits.          With using the same material, the noise of the 4-layer board is 20DB lower than that of the double-sided board.
